" Dire shortages of life-saving personal protective equipment (PPE) such as surgical masks, N95 respirators, isolation gowns, gloves, and face shields are jeopardizing workers' lives. These workers are at a lower priority for the already-insufficient supplies, meaning that hospitals and health care facilities sometimes overlook their safety as they ration PPE and prioritize vulnerable clinical staff who treat infectious patients. The Center for Women's Global Leadership at Rutgers University in New Jersey started the 16 Days of Activism in 1991 to amplify feminist voices and bridge women's movements globally in order to secure women's rights.
